Design Guidelines
Resolution
Minimum 300 DPI required for industrial thermal clarity.
Formats
Supported: AI, PSD, PDF, PNG, JPG.
Safety Zone
Keep text 0.15″ (4mm) away from the notch edge.

Technical FAQ
Q: Is the 2.55″ size compatible?
A: Yes. The 2.55″ x 2.55″ diameter is the industry standard designed to fit 99% of factory-installed automotive cup holders.
Q: How to maintain absorption?
A: Soak in warm water with mild detergent or baking soda for 10 minutes, then air dry to reactivate pores.
Q: Is the print permanent?
A: Yes. High-temp thermal transfer embeds ink beneath the surface, resisting UV, heat, and abrasive friction.
